#684983 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#684983 is composed of 40.8% red, 28.6% green and 51.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 20.6% cyan, 44.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 48.6% black. It has a hue angle of 272.1 degrees, a saturation of 28.4% and a lightness of 40%. #684983 color hex could be obtained by blending #d092ff with #000007.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#684983

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040305 is the darkest color, while #f9f7fb is the lightest one.
